We are looking for a Speech and Language Therapist to join our expanding Therapeutic Team in the Manchester area, with schools based at Meadowbrook School in Long Eaton. The job role will involve working across three school sites with children aged 5‑19 in a specialist SEN/SEMH environment. It is a full‑time role, term‑time only (38 weeks per year). We will accept nearly qualified applications.
What You’ll Get To Do
- Manage your own caseload of schools to provide high levels of support and consultation for operational colleagues.
- Provide therapeutic advice and guidance to teams to enable them to support young people throughout their journey with Horizon.
- Be responsible for assessments, goal setting and recommendations for therapeutic support for your own caseload.
- Develop, write and regularly review/update therapeutic goals for children and young people in education.
- Develop and contribute to the delivery of therapeutic and psychological training to all staff in the organisation as part of the Therapeutic Academy.
- Benefit from regular supervision and CPD activities.
- Benefit from opportunities to participate in service development activities across the Horizon Group.
What We’re Looking for From You
- HCPC registered.
- BSc registered Speech and Language Therapist.
- Experience of working with children and young people or relevant demonstrable transferable skills.
- Desire to support services through embedding therapeutic practice.
- Experience of teaching, training and/or supervision.
- Well‑developed skills in the ability to communicate effectively, orally and in writing.
- Ability to work autonomously with support from individual and peer supervision.
- Ability to role‑model behaviours and attitudes in line with organisational values.
- Sound understanding of Microsoft Office components, including knowledge of Excel, Teams and SharePoint.
- Full UK driving licence and use of your own vehicle.
